<h1>Lagging iPhone? Recent Update Causing Overheating and Freezing – Potential iOS 18.5.1 Fix</h1>

Is your iPhone feeling sluggish? Experiencing unexpected overheating and freezing since the latest iOS update? You're not alone. Many users are reporting performance issues following the recent iOS 18.5 update, with complaints ranging from frustrating lag to complete system freezes and excessive heat generation. But there's hope! Apple may have a solution with the rumored iOS 18.5.1 update. Let's dive into the details.

<h2>The iOS 18.5 Update: A Source of Frustration for Many</h2>

The iOS 18.5 update, while promising several new features and performance enhancements, has unfortunately introduced significant problems for a sizable portion of iPhone users. Reports flooding social media and Apple support forums point to a common thread: overheating, unexpected freezing, and overall sluggish performance. This isn't just a minor inconvenience; for many, it's impacting daily use, rendering their iPhones unreliable.

<h3>Common Symptoms Reported by Users:</h3>

  • Overheating: iPhones are becoming excessively hot, even during light usage.
  • Freezing: The device freezes completely, requiring a hard reset.
  • Lagging: Apps open slowly, and general navigation is significantly slower than before the update.
  • Battery Drain: Faster than usual battery depletion is also being reported by affected users.

<h2>What's Causing These Issues?</h2>

While Apple hasn't officially commented on the widespread problems, speculation points to potential bugs within the iOS 18.5 code. These bugs could be interfering with resource management, leading to overheating and performance issues. It's also possible that certain hardware configurations are more susceptible to these problems than others.

<h2>What to Do if Your iPhone is Overheating or Freezing Now</h2>

While waiting for the iOS 18.5.1 update, there are a few things you can try:

  • Restart your iPhone: A simple restart can sometimes resolve temporary glitches.
  • Close unused apps: Running too many apps simultaneously can strain your device's resources.
  • Update your apps: Ensure all your apps are up-to-date.
  • Reduce screen brightness: High brightness consumes more battery and can contribute to overheating.
